How can companies ensure that their customer-centric values are consistently integrated into their day-to-day operations and decision-making processes, ultimately leading to a seamless and positive customer experience?
Companies can ensure that their customer-centric values are consistently integrated into their day-to-day operations by establishing clear guidelines and expectations for employees. This includes providing ongoing training and support to ensure that all staff understand the importance of prioritizing customer needs. Additionally, companies can implement regular feedback mechanisms to gather customer insights and use this data to drive decision-making processes. By fostering a culture that places the customer at the center of all operations, companies can create a seamless and positive customer experience that builds loyalty and trust.
